I stamped the image two times onto watercolored cardstock with Versamark ink and then heat embossed it with Hot Chocolate embossing powder. This deep brown embossing powder instantly became a favorite of mine that I will reach for often. I also did some watercoloring on both cards with the Gansai watercolors.
I kept my watercoloring within the lines on this card and then ran the panel thru my die cutting machine with THIS die cut to get those diagonal lines.
My next card I went wild with the watercoloring by using very little water so the colors would be bold and this time I didn’t stay within the lines. Then I ran my card panel thru my die cutting machine using this Grid Cover-Up die cut. It cuts out all the squares for you. 🙂 (Tip: Label your squares before popping them off the panel. Otherwise, it will take some time piecing the image back together, ask me how I know, lol)……
I popped each square up with some foam tape to add some fun dimension to the card and then added a word die cut to finish it off……
